HRA Plans Three plan selections, all very similar Each plan designed with the HRA credit
dollars HRA credits reduce the deductible Unused HRA credits carry over into the
next plan year-By March 2014 Preventative care paid at 100% and does
not reduce the credit dollars Provides both in-network and out-of-
network benefits Must meet the deductible before the co-
insurance will begin to pay
Blue Cross Blue Shield
• Only one carrier this year• United Health and Cigna no longer the
insurance provider
Wellness Incentive 2013 Wellness-For completing the wellness
pledge in 2013, members will add $240 credit dollars and spouses will add $240 credit dollars
2014 Wellness Incentive-For completing the wellness in 2014, members can earn up to $480 credit dollars and spouses can earn up to $480 credit dollars to add during 2014
No lower premiums this year, only the incentive of the credit dollars

What can you do to select the best coverage for you/your family?
• The first thing you need to do is find out how much of your current deductible you have meet this year. CIGNA-go to mycigna.com UHC-go to myuhc.com
• HRA Members Verify how many credit dollars will roll over
next year. Mycigna.com or myuhc.com
What am I looking for?
What does this tell me? The current deductible for this example family
of $4000 as of Oct 1st has not been met. No one individual has met their deductible The child (who has met the most) has only
met $522 of the $1600 deductible still leaving $1077 to be met before co-insurance would begin to pay
They have only met a total of $641 of the $4000 deductible
The family has $515.41 credit that will roll over for the 2014 plan year. This will add to any plan they choose.
Plan Selection Which plan offers a similar plan coverage?
Currently they have a $4000 deductible $1500 starting out in credit dollars (wellness HRA)
The Silver Plan is the closest plan to what they currently have $4000 deductible Credits dollars $400 + the $515.41 roll over would be
$915.41 With the wellness incentive the credit dollars would be
$915.41 + $480 for a total of $1395.41 2014 Wellness Incentive-Additional $960 credit dollars for a
total of $2355.41 Monthly Premiums
Currently $350.86 Silver $379.00
Plan Selection Since they didn’t meet their deductible, what if
they wanted to increase the deductible to try and save on their premiums?
They could try the Bronze Plan. This plan has a $5000 deductible, $1000 more They would get $200 credit dollars + $515.41
rollover + the $480 incentive for a total of $1195.41 Complete the 2014 wellness incentive add $960 for a
total of $2155.41 credit dollars Monthly Premiums
Currently paying $350.86 Bronze Monthly $260.40
What about the Gold Plan? Would the Gold Plan be an option for this family?
They did not meet their deductible last year. The deductible would lower, $3000 making it only $1000 less
They would have $800 credit dollars to add to their rollover and incentive for a total of $1795.41
2014 Wellness Incentive-Additional $960 credit dollars for a total of $2755.41
However their premium would go from $350.86 to $539.84
The total deductible they meet this year was only $643.64 of the $4000. This still left $3356.36 before co-insurance would begin to pay.
Would this justify a rate increase of $188.98 per month for this family. Probably not.
What if I had the HMO or HDHP? HMO Members
No more Co-Pays You will receive credit dollars to help meet the deductible If you completed the wellness pledge you will receive the
addition $240 per employee and spouse 2014 Wellness Incentive addition credit dollars available
HDHP Members You will receive HRA Credit dollars to help meet the
deductible If you completed the wellness pledge you will receive the
addition $240 per employee and spouse 2014 Wellness Incentive addition credit dollars available
